- Notes:
- The specimen is flat and roughly the shape of a slightly curved extended hand with closed fingers and thumb. The convex surface was the anterior surface during stable oriented flight. A distinct stagnation point is present at the center of this surface from which streamers of melt flowed to a circumferential lip that separates the anterior and posterior surfaces. The anterior surface is a dark reddish brown due to the presence of terrestrial oxides with patches of black fusion crust. The posterior surface is darker and has a uniform matte appearance. The specimen has been exposed to long terrestrial weathering, but its delicate ablation-produced markings are remarkably well preserved.
